1600 degree high temperature polycrystalline mullite fiber cotton

Introduction

Polycrystalline mullite fiber (PMF) is the latest ultra-lightweight high temperature refractory fiber, one of the whole Al 2 O 3 -SiO 2 based ceramic fibers, temperature in 1300-1600℃, high the glass fiber 200-300 degrees. It can be widely used in metallurgy, machinery, electronics, ceramics, chemicals, aerospace and other high-temperature industrial furnaces and other thermal equipment lined with insulation. To save energy increase and prolong furnace life, the purpose of improving the working environment. The appearance of white, smooth, soft, flexible, just like cotton.

Feature

Polycrystalline mullite fiber is a unique mullite crystal phase in the form of polycrystalline refractory fiber, complex manufacturing process, high technology content, in foreign countries, only a few developed countries to produce this product, such as the United States silicon carbide company, Britain's ICI (ICI) and Japan, Germany and other several companies. Polycrystalline mullite fiber and glass fiber has a different preparation process, it is the use of chemical "colloidal method" Preparation is the press to form a single crystal mullite (3Al 2 O 3 -2SiO 2 )

Chemical formula, the chemical composition is: Al 2 O 3 72%, SiO 2 28%. The principle is that the soluble aluminum, silicon colloidal solution has a viscosity of liquid using conventional methods spun, and then the high-temperature heat treatment crystal phase transition is completed, obtain mullite fiber. The obtained fiber cotton (bulk) can be used for high-temperature parts sandwich filler, will loose cotton wet vacuum forming can be obtained PMF fiber series of varieties, such as plates, carpets, tiles, marked differences prefabricated parts, modules, combination components.
